Questions and Answers

What is the cheapest way to get from Seattle Airport (SEA) to Whidbey Island?

The cheapest way to get from Seattle Airport (SEA) to Whidbey Island is to drive which costs $18.48 - $27.17 and takes 2h 4m.

What is the fastest way to get from Seattle Airport (SEA) to Whidbey Island?

The fastest way to get from Seattle Airport (SEA) to Whidbey Island is to drive which takes 2h 4m and costs $18.48 - $27.17 .

Is there a direct bus between Seattle Airport (SEA) and Whidbey Island?

Yes, there is a direct bus departing from SeaTac Airport - Departures and arriving at Oak Harbor. Services depart every three hours, and operate every day. The journey takes approximately 2h 30m.

How far is it from Seattle Airport (SEA) to Whidbey Island?

The distance between Seattle Airport (SEA) and Whidbey Island is 281 km. The road distance is 166.7 km.

How do I travel from Seattle Airport (SEA) to Whidbey Island without a car?

The best way to get from Seattle Airport (SEA) to Whidbey Island without a car is to bus which takes 2h 30m and costs $31.52 - $65.22 .

How long does it take to get from Seattle Airport (SEA) to Whidbey Island?

The bus from SeaTac Airport - Departures to Oak Harbor takes 2h 30m including transfers and departs every three hours.

Where do I catch the Seattle Airport (SEA) to Whidbey Island bus from?

Seattle Airport (SEA) to Whidbey Island bus services, operated by SeaTac Airport Shuttle, depart from SeaTac Airport - Departures station.

Where does the Seattle Airport (SEA) to Whidbey Island bus arrive?

Seattle Airport (SEA) to Whidbey Island bus services, operated by SeaTac Airport Shuttle, arrive at Oak Harbor station.

Can I drive from Seattle Airport (SEA) to Whidbey Island?

Yes, the driving distance between Seattle Airport (SEA) to Whidbey Island is 167 km. It takes approximately 2h 4m to drive from Seattle Airport (SEA) to Whidbey Island.
